It doesn’t matter that Wes Beckham owns the company I work for or that he’s twenty years older than me or that there’s a strict “no fraternization policy” in place.
She is convinced he wants me and that the office holiday party is the perfect place to let him know I’m interested.
Because while he’s technically my older, very off- limits boss, he’s also gorgeous and charming and despite his grumpy nature, he seems to have a soft spot for me.
So, I go for it. I take a risk for once and choose to be spontaneous and have one wild night with my boss.
But one night turns into a full weekend and by the end, it’s very obvious that he has zero intentions of letting me go.
He wants me and I want him but how long can we keep our relationship a secret?
*This book can be read as a stand-alone or as a prequel to The Worst Kept Secret
